Can an employer ask an employee to take early maternity leave if their pregnancy effects job performance?

Yes, an employer can request that an employee take early maternity leave if the pregnancy significantly impacts job performance; however, they must do so carefully and in compliance with labor laws. It's important for employers to consider the employee's rights, including any applicable maternity leave laws and the potential for reasonable accommodations. Open communication and a focus on the employee's health and well-being are essential in these discussions. Ultimately, any decision should be made collaboratively and with sensitivity to the employee's circumstances.
